What the college says

This one-year course prepares you for one of the most valuable qualifications needed in life. Successful achievement of this qualification enhances your career prospects and is often needed for entry to higher academic courses.The course will involve preparation for two exams, each worth 50% and lasting for 1 hour and 45 minutes.The two units (papers) are:Explorations in creative reading and writingWriters' viewpoints and perspectivesIn addition, there will be a non-examination assessment based on spoken language.This course is free (unless you already possess the equivalent of a pass grade 4 or above in the subject, in which case fees will be £724).

What you need to get on

You should be 19 years old or over and will be invited to come in and meet our friendly team who will work out your current level of English to determine if this is the right course for you.You should allow at least 90 minutes for your assessment and enrolment, which will also include a piece of writing.
